A cone is 10 inches tall and has a radius of 3 inches. What is the cone’s volume?

Area of the base is πr² where r is the radius. The volume of a cone is ⅓ πr²h where h is the height.
So the volume is ⅓ π×9×10=30 π=94.25 cu in approximately.
